基于linux系统实现的vivado调用VCS仿真教程.doc
《基于linux系统实现的vivado调用VCS仿真教程.doc》由会员分享,可在线阅读,更多相关《基于linux系统实现的vivado调用VCS仿真教程.doc(2页珍藏版)》请在三一文库上搜索。
1、基于linux系统实现的vivado调用VCS仿真教程作用:vivado调用VCS仿真可以加快工程的仿真和调试,提高效率。前期准备:确认安装vivado软件和VCS软件VCS软件最好安装VCS-MX的版本,可以混合编译Verilog和VHDL语言由于在linux系统中个人用户各种权限被限制,导致很多地方无法正常使用软件之间的协调工作。为了以防万一,在此以个人用户去实现vivado调用VCS仿真。1、 配置好个人用户下的.bashrc(只要运行cd命令即可到达该目录下(利用命令 ll la 可查看该文件)。如图:2、 若因为服务器上的权限问题无法正常使用vivado,则可利用makefile命令
2、打开vivado,在makefile中添加以下命令:(注意最后面不能跟空格键)vivado:source /home2/qiuyquan/.bashrc /home/xjp/Xilinx/Vivado/2015.4/bin/vivado3、 在终端make vivado命令打开vivado。如图:4、 打开vivado后设置VCS的路径。在工具栏打开ToolsoptionsGeneralVCS Simulator install path下设置VCS的安装路径。我的安装路径如图:5、 设置好VCS路径后开始编译VCS IP库Toolscompiles Simulator Libraries。设置编译的IP库路径,以便以后可以随时调用该IP库,然后编译。设置如图:6、 编译完成后,打开vivado的工程。在simulation settingsimulation设置仿真工具,选择VCS。7、 点击run simulation。得到如下窗口。8、 若要继续仿真,则可在如下图设置仿真时间继续仿真和停止。在实现该过程中:主要会碰到以下问题:1、 linux系统的权限问题2、 vivado的license问题3、 VCS的软件问题(注意VCS和VCS-MX是不同版本)4、 Vivado的启动权限问题
- 配套讲稿:
如PPT文件的首页显示word图标,表示该PPT已包含配套word讲稿。双击word图标可打开word文档。
- 特殊限制:
部分文档作品中含有的国旗、国徽等图片,仅作为作品整体效果示例展示,禁止商用。设计者仅对作品中独创性部分享有著作权。
- 关 键 词:
- 基于 linux 系统 实现 vivado 调用 VCS 仿真 教程
链接地址:https://www.31doc.com/p-3410971.html